For those who are frequent callers to overseas on the mobile, you must be frustrated by high overseas calling charge by your mobile operators. Why is it so? It's because other than the high IDD charges that the operator charge you, you'll also have to pay the OUTGOING minutes that you used for the IDD calls! IDD calling cards is not going to help you much either. I'm going to share with you how to reduce your overseas calling charges (applies to Singapore only):
Step 1:
Look at those PREPAID mobile calling cards (Hi!card, M card or Green card). These prepaid cards have FREE IDD CALLS to several popular destinations like HongKong, USA, China etc. You can make calls for as low as 8 cents per min!
Step 2: Make sure your intented calling country is included in the free IDD.
Step 3: Remember to compare the charging prices between the card on their websites and read carefully for small prints, cause some charges may be very cheap, but they have over charges hidden like for every call they will deduct a fixed cost first.
Step 4: Buy your chosen prepaid card and insert into your mobile phones and start calling to your loves ones!
For those who don't know about the calling charges of prepaid cards, the cost is 16 cents per min during weekdays (8 am to 7.59 pm), 8 cents per min during weekdays (8pm to 7.59 am) and whole day weekends!
Advantages of prepaid mobile cards:
1. Free IDD calls, charges are much cheaper to call overseas as they only use the local airtime charges
2. Autoroam ability, save way to call when you don't want to lose your subscribed line to overseas.
3. Your own phone sumber, each prepaid card is assigned a phone number
4. Bonus talktime when you top up certain amount and also loyalty bonus
Disadvantage:
1. Hassle of switching the SIM cards when you want to make an overseas call. (I recommend you get an old handphone for your prepaid card so you won't have to switch SIM cards.)
